In thinking about God’s loving- kindness, I see that His faithfulness is the root of how He has expressed His love for me. Six essential areas fuel my praise.
Provision: Matthew 6:33: “But seek first His kingdom and righteous- ness, and all these things shall be added to you.” There have been times with plenty and lean times, but God has always provided the basics.
Protection: Psalm 68:5: “A father of the fatherless and a judge for the widows is God in His holy habita- tion.” My family and I have been protected from the evil schemes of men SO many times. God has always given wisdom and relief for each situation.
Purpose: 1 Peter 2:9: “But you are a chosen race, a royal priesthood, a holy nation, a people for God’s own possession, that you may proclaim the excellencies of Him who has called you out of darkness into His marvelous light.” I have reoriented myself countless times to the reality of who I am and what that means. His purposes for me stimulate my desires to walk worthy of Him and hear him say, “Well done, good and faithful servant” (Matthew 25:22).
Pastor: Matthew 11:28-30: “Come to Me, all who are weary and heavy laden, and I will give you rest. Take
My yoke upon you, and learn from Me, for I am gentle and humble in heart; and you shall find rest for your souls. For My yoke is easy, and My load is light.” Almost daily, I receive His invitation to come, be yoked with Him, and find rest. His faithful, gentle invitation reigns in my hyperactivity, reorients my pur- suits, and renews me.
Prodding (sanctification): 1 Peter 1:1,2 “...who are chosen accord- ing to the foreknowledge of God the Father by the sanctifying work of the Spirit, that you may obey Jesus Christ and be sprinkled with His blood...” What a privilege to experi- ence God’s active work on my heart! I marvel at how He faithfully inter- venes to conform me to the image of Christ!
Presence: Psalm 42:5 “Why are you in despair, O my soul? And why have you become disturbed within me? Hope in God, for I shall again praise Him For the help of His pres- ence.” Best of all is His presence. Being aware of and longing for His presence, more than any past or pres- ent person in my life, has been an enormous challenge. Once I embrace and focus on Him being with me always, I find His hope, His companionship, and His peace with me.
